8th annual Sheep Wagon Days

  • Share:
Name: 8th annual Sheep Wagon Days
Date: September 13, 2007 - September 16, 2007
Event Description:
Sheepwagon tours, sheep dog demonstrations and educational demonstrations from 9 a.m. to 5 p.m. Thursday and Friday. Events will continue from 9 a.m. to 5 p.m. Saturday with the addition of a Greek festival from 11 a.m. to 2 p.m., craft vendors, a petting zoo, bagpiping and Ute Indian dancers.  On Sunday, there will be an American lamb barbecue from noon to 2 p.m. in addition to all other events.
Location:
Wyman Living History Ranch and Museum, located 1.2 miles east of Craig on U.S. Highway 40.
Contact Information:
970-824-9302
Fees/Admission:
All events are free and open to the public exept the petting zoo, Greek festival and lamb barbecue.
